The Oglethorpe University mascot is: The Stormy Petrel

that being: A small yet diligent sea bird whos oily feathers where set afire by ancient mariners because the birds would always fly through the storm towards land. The mariners would follow the flaming bird to shore

yeah...go petrels!! (it's also idiosyncratically pronounced pea-trel on campus instead of petrel)
